▷ Only 24h Left: Principal Software Engineer

1 month ago


Delhi, India CheckRed Full time
Join a dynamic and fast-growing cloud security startup as a Principal Software Engineer, offering impactful leadership opportunities, innovative challenges, and a generous performance-based compensation package.

Why Join CheckRed Security?

At CheckRed Security, we’re not just another cybersecurity company, we’re an award-winning platform transforming the landscape of cloud, SaaS, and identity security for businesses worldwide. Our cutting-edge solutions empower global partners to effortlessly manage their security, map their environments to major global regulatory frameworks, and receive guided remediation for all alerts.

Innovation is at the heart of what we do. We're relentless in pushing boundaries, continuously redefining industry standards. It's this forward-thinking approach that has earned us recognition as one of the leading cloud security platforms by esteemed analyst firms like Frost & Sullivan, GigaOM, and Omdia.

Founded in Dallas, CheckRed Security is led by a team of industry veterans with proven track records of success in the cybersecurity sector. Here, you’ll be joining a community of thinkers and doers, passionate about reshaping the future of cloud security.

About the Role:

We are seeking a Principal Software Engineer to join our innovative and fast-paced team. As a technical leader, you will drive the design, development, and delivery of high-quality, scalable software solutions. You will collaborate with cross-functional teams, mentor engineers, and contribute to strategic decisions that align with business goals. This role demands technical expertise, problem-solving skills, and a strong ability to lead projects from inception to completion.

Key Responsibilities:

Technical Leadership:

- Design and architect robust, scalable, and maintainable software solutions that meet business objectives.- Set coding and architectural standards, ensuring best practices across teams.- Drive technical innovation and adoption of new technologies.- Identify and resolve complex technical challenges.

Development and Delivery:

- Write clean, efficient, and well-documented code.- Oversee the full software development lifecycle, including requirements gathering, development, testing, deployment, and maintenance.- Perform code reviews to ensure quality and alignment with architectural standards.- Optimize performance, scalability, and security of applications.

Collaboration and Mentorship:

- Work closely with product managers, designers, and other stakeholders to define technical requirements and priorities.- Mentor and coach junior and senior engineers, fostering a culture of learning and growth.- Collaborate with DevOps teams to ensure seamless CI/CD pipelines and deployment processes.

Strategic Contribution:

- Evaluate and recommend tools, technologies, and frameworks to improve efficiency and scalability.- Contribute to long-term technical strategy and roadmap planning.- Ensure alignment of technology with business goals and industry trends.

Required Qualifications:

Experience:

Minimum 8 years of software engineering experience with a proven track record of delivering scalable and reliable systems.

Technical Expertise:

- Strong command over Python and Flask- Deep understanding of SQL and NoSQL databases, APIs, and distributed systems.- Familiarity with event-driven architectures and message brokers like Kafka or RabbitMQ.- Experience with cloud platforms (e.g., AWS, Azure, Google Cloud).- Experience in microservices architecture and containerization (e.g., Docker, Kubernetes).- Proficient in system architecture and design patterns.- Experience in high-availability systems or handling large-scale traffic.- Strong grasp of DevOps principles and CI/CD pipelines.

Leadership Skills:

- Demonstrated ability to lead and mentor teams.- Strong decision-making and problem-solving abilities.- Excellent communication and collaboration skills.

Other Requirements:

- Experience with Agile/Scrum development methodologies.- Familiarity with security best practices in software development.

  • Delhi, Delhi, India HyrEzy Talent Solutions Full time

    Software Engineer III Role OverviewHyrEzy Talent Solutions is seeking an experienced Principal Software Engineer to join our team. This role involves designing and developing solutions for business initiatives, working closely with cross-functional teams to deliver high-quality software products.


  • Delhi, India SquareX Full time

    About SquareX:SquareX is a fast-growing browser security startup that helps enterprises detect, mitigate, and hunt web-based threats against their users in real time. Our mission is to secure the internet for everyone, making our services invaluable to clients worldwide. We are looking for a dedicated and motivated Software Engineer to join our engineering...


  • Delhi, India Mulya Technologies Full time

    Principal / Senior Staff /Staff Low Power VerificationFounded by highly respected Silicon Valley veterans - with its design centers established in Santa Clara, California. / HyderabadA US based well-funded product-based startup looking for highly talented Verification Engineers for the following roles.Principal / Senior Staff /Staff Low Power Verification-...


  • Delhi, Delhi, India Velotio Full time

    About the RoleWe are seeking a Principal Engineer, Software Systems with over 10 years of expertise in software development, system improvement, and project execution.The ideal candidate will analyze current technologies used within the company and determine ways to improve them. They will document and monitor requirements needed to institute proposed...

  • Software Engineer

    3 weeks ago


    Delhi, India Dreamwave AI Full time

    Company DescriptionWe suggest you enter details here.Role DescriptionThis is a full-time remote role for a Software Engineer at Dreamwave AI. The Software Engineer will be responsible for back-end web development, software development, programming, and applying object-oriented programming (OOP) concepts in the development process.Qualifications- Computer...


  • Delhi, India HiroJet Full time

    Role - Principal Product ManagerLocation - India (Remote)About the CompanyWe empower the people who power modern, digital business. We enable customers to deliver reliable and secure cloud-native applications through its SaaS Analytics Log Platform, which helps practitioners and developers ensure application reliability, secure and protect against modern...


  • Delhi, India Apeejay Education Full time

    Apeejay Education Society is looking for a Principal for Delhi NCR.Pls specify the preferred location in the subject line.About Us:The Apeejay Education Society, established by the leading Industrial House of Apeejay Stya in the year 1967, has built a rich heritage of nearly four and half decades in the field of quality education through a family of 29...


  • Delhi, India CheckRed Full time

    Join a dynamic and fast-growing cloud security startup as a Principal Software Engineer, offering impactful leadership opportunities, innovative challenges, and a generous performance-based compensation package.Why Join CheckRed Security?At CheckRed Security, we’re not just another cybersecurity company, we’re an award-winning platform transforming...


  • Delhi, India ConnectWise Full time

    Principal Software Engineer (Dot Net)Pune/MumbaiGeneral Summary:The Principal Software Engineer II is responsible for developing high-quality, innovative, fully performing software compliant with coding standards. This individual works in partnership with cross-functional teams to ensure that software deliverables, including designs, codes, and tests, are...


  • Delhi, Delhi, India Oracle Full time

    Job Title: Principal Software Engineer in Quality AssuranceAbout the Role:We are seeking an experienced Principal Software Engineer in Quality Assurance to join our software engineering division. The successful candidate will be responsible for designing, developing, and debugging software applications or operating systems according to provided design...


  • Delhi, India CheckRed Full time

    Join a dynamic and fast-growing cloud security startup as a Principal Software Engineer, offering impactful leadership opportunities, innovative challenges, and a generous performance-based compensation package.Why Join Check Red Security?At Check Red Security, we’re not just another cybersecurity company, we’re an award-winning platform transforming...


  • Delhi, India Sonata Software Full time

    Experience: 5 – 12 yearsJob Description:1. Should have worked in this market (Mumbai or Pune) handling customers in this territory.2. Should have managed enterprise customers or large corporate customers in Mumbai/Pune.3. Selling: software, hardware or security or any IT-related products, Cloud Sales – AWS, Google, Azure4. Should have worked along with...


  • Delhi, Delhi, India HUNTINGCUBE RECRUITMENT SOLUTIONS PRIVATE LIMITED Full time

    Job DescriptionWe are looking for a talented Principal Software Engineer - UI Developer who will play a pivotal role in shaping our user interface development process. Key responsibilities include:


  • Delhi, India Wipro Full time

    PEGA DeveloperExperience: 6-12 Years- Developing, or modifying software for our core application processing platforms.- Develop Pega applications and update documentation including architecture diagrams and solution design documents.- Provide expertise to identify and translate system requirements into software design documentation.- Conduct code reviews...


  • Delhi, India Oliver Peters Full time

    Oliver Peters is looking for an experienced development engineer to work on various video products with the R&D team for our leading Video Client. Your role includes designing, building, implementing and maintaining efficient and reliable code.You should define innovative strategies and drive to implement the same. One of such activities expected in future...


  • Delhi, India TIGI HR Full time

    Position Title: Principal Software Engineer (Java)Experience: 6-8 yearsLocation: AhmedabadRole & Responsibility:• Design, develop, and maintain software products using Core Java.• Implement Object-Oriented Programming (OOPs) principles effectively in core Java.• Utilize Java fundamentals including concurrency, logging, error handling, and...


  • Delhi, India Mulya Technologies Full time

    Principal Analog Design EngineerLocation: BangaloreThe OpportunityWe're looking for the Wavemakers of tomorrow.We enable tomorrow's future by accelerating the critical data communication at the heart of our digital world – from seamless video streaming to AI to the metaverse and much more. Our technology powers product progress in the most data-demanding...


  • Delhi, India Clopen Research Capital LLP Full time

    Company DescriptionClopen Research Capital LLP is a proprietary trading firm based in Delhi, India. Our team consists of computer engineers and mathematicians who excel in electronic trading. We strive to build the most competitive automated trading systems and use cutting-edge technology to find valuable insights in data. With a focus on high performance,...

  • Principal Engineer

    3 weeks ago


    Delhi, India Attentions AI Full time

    Greetings From Attentions.aiJob Title: Principal EngineerLocation: Pune, INDIAJob Type: Full-timeAbout Us: Attentions.ai is pioneering the future of artificial intelligence through advanced research and practical applications in deep learning, with a focus on scalable software platforms. We are committed to pushing the boundaries of AI to enhance technology...


  • Delhi, India Continuous Full time

    Continuous Technologies is the only solution designed to help companies launch and grow usage consumption pricing models on the Salesforce platform. Our Quote to Consumption solution works seamlessly with Salesforce, so there is no need for costly, risky, and painful integrations to standalone billing systems or the ongoing maintenance of complex...